Clare PPN Co-Ordinator Says Routes Out Of Poverty For People ‘Not Practical’

The co-ordinator of Clare’s public participation network says the routes being offered out of poverty to people in this county are ‘not practical’.

Sarah Clancy has appeared in front of the Joint Oireachtas Committee on Environment and Climate Action.

She claims that Ireland’s commitment to a just transition to greener policies is ‘not properly defined or robust enough’ to make a difference in Clare’s rural communities.

 

Ms Clancy has been telling Committee members that she believes education is not a guarantee to overcoming barriers for people in poverty.
